Engineer Ferdinand Porsche was much in demand by the automotive industry since his early successes with Austro-Daimler. In 1924, he took over as Chief Engineer and Designer at Daimler Mercedes to prepare a car for that season. He took the 1923 Indy 500 car and redesigned it. He reworked the 2.0 liter DOHC 4 cylinder, supercharged it and filled the exhaust valves with Mercury(?) to ameliorate heat build up. The resultant engine produced 126 HP and allowed for speeds up to 76 mph. Painted Italian Racing Red so the locals wouldn't throw rocks at it, it was a winner at Targa Florio and went on to success in other venues with newly hired Alfred Neubauer as head of the factory race team. Over the years, this car was lost to history but its sister car that finished 9th in that race was fully restored by Mercedes and has a prime spot in their museum display. The model is by CMC:

I would try this. As we know, heat causes expansion, and cold causes contraction. You need the knock-off to be smaller than the wheel hub.
Freeze a blunt piece of metal. Place the model in a warm environment, like direct sunlight, for a few minutes. You can cover the model so that only the wheels are exposed. Place the frozen metal directly on the knock-off. The cold from the pick might cause enough contraction that you'll be able to easily twist off the knock-offs. The worst that can happen is "nothing."
Oh! I almost forgot. Just remember that race cars frequently have hubs that tighten with motion. The right-side knock-offs might come off turning clockwise. I've seen some high-end models (Exoto, for sure) that incorporate this feature, maintaining the authenticity with the 1:1.
